Weaviate

🔴Developer

Vector Database

Open-source AI-native vector and hybrid search database with built-in modules for embedding, generative AI (RAG), reranking, and multimodal data — available self-hosted or as Weaviate Cloud.

LangGraph

🔴Developer

AI agent framework

LangGraph is LangChain's open-source framework for building stateful, durable, multi-agent workflows in Python and JavaScript with graph-based control flow.

Weaviate - Pros & Cons

Pros

  • True open-source license (BSD-3) — no surprise relicensing risk
  • Hybrid search and RAG modules baked into the database, not the app layer
  • Multi-tenancy primitives are stronger than most competitors for B2B SaaS
  • Runs the same on a laptop, Kubernetes cluster, or managed Weaviate Cloud
  • Active community and rapid feature cadence (compression, replication, agents)

Cons

  • More operational complexity than fully managed alternatives like Pinecone if you self-host
  • GraphQL-first API has a learning curve if you expect a SQL-like interface
  • Weaviate Cloud pricing (SU model) is harder to forecast than per-record pricing
  • Memory footprint can be high without quantization tuning for very large indices
  • Module ecosystem occasionally lags new embedding providers by a release or two

LangGraph - Pros & Cons

Pros

  • Open-source library is MIT-licensed and runs anywhere without platform lock-in
  • Native checkpointing makes durable, resumable, human-in-the-loop agents straightforward
  • First-class multi-agent patterns: supervisor, hierarchical, sequential, parallel branches
  • Tight integration with LangSmith for production observability, evaluations, and replays
  • Active maintenance from the LangChain team with frequent releases and strong community

Cons

  • More verbose than LangChain for simple agents — explicit state schemas and edge functions add overhead
  • LangSmith trace pricing ($2.50/1k base traces) is a real cost at production scale
  • LCU + deployment-minute billing makes pricing harder to predict than seat-only competitors
  • Steeper learning curve than role-based frameworks like CrewAI for newcomers
  • Best documented in Python; JavaScript SDK exists but lags in features
